§ 116‑239.6.  Definitions.

The following definitions apply in this Article:

(1) Advisory board. – An advisory board established by a chancellor under G.S. 116‑239.8.

(2) Board of trustees. – The board of trustees of a constituent institution.

(2a) Chancellor. – The chancellor of a constituent institution who operates a laboratory school approved by the Subcommittee on Laboratory Schools under G.S. 116‑239.7 or the chancellor's designee.

(3) Constituent institution. – A constituent institution of The University of North Carolina with an educator preparation program that has a laboratory school operated in accordance with this Article.

(4) Laboratory school. – A public school created under G.S. 116‑239.7 that (i) except as otherwise provided in G.S. 116‑239.7(a2), is located in a qualifying local school administrative unit that has twenty five percent (25%) or more of the schools located in the unit identified as low‑performing under G.S. 115C‑105.37 and (ii) serves students in at least three consecutive grade levels in the range of kindergarten through eighth grade.

(4a) President. – The President of The University of North Carolina.

(5) Principal. – The principal of a laboratory school.

(6) Subcommittee. – The Subcommittee on Laboratory Schools. (2016‑94, s. 11.6(a); 2017‑117, s. 1.)
